WebIn pion double-charge-exchange (DCX) reactions, a positive (negative) pion is incident on a nucleus and a negative (positive) pion emerges. These reactions are of fundamental interest since the process must involve at least two nucleons in order to conserve charge. WebDec 11, 2010 · Charge transfer, or charge exchange, describes a process in which an ion takes one or more electrons from another atom.
